Key Features of NetApp Storage Solutions
NetApp storage solutions come packed with an impressive array of features designed to enhance performance and simplify data management. Here are some key highlights:
- Data Fabric Technology: This unique feature ensures seamless data mobility across on-premises and cloud environments, allowing users to manage and optimize their data wherever it resides.
- Advanced Snapshots and Cloning: NetApp excels in creating efficient snapshots, enabling organizations to back up data without affecting performance. Their cloning technology further allows for near-instantaneous creation of data copies, essential for development and testing environments.
- Scale-out Architecture: Companies can expand their storage capacity easily without disruption. The architecture designed by NetApp facilitates smooth scaling as data growth demands increase.
- Integrated Security: With built-in data protection and security features, including encryption and compliance tools, NetApp ensures that sensitive data remains secure from threats and breaches.
- Cloud Integration: NetApp’s solutions are designed to work seamlessly with major cloud providers, enabling organizations to leverage the full power of hybrid cloud strategies.
Types of NetApp Storage Solutions
Understanding the types of NetApp storage solutions available is crucial for businesses looking to optimize their data management. Here’s a breakdown of several key offerings:
- All-Flash Arrays: These provide ultra-fast performance, ideal for performance-centric applications and workloads. They are especially beneficial in environments where speed is paramount, such as big data analytics or high-frequency trading.
- Hybrid Storage Solutions: Combining the efficiency of solid-state drives (SSD) with the capacity of traditional hard drives (HDD), these solutions balance performance and cost-effectiveness suitable for a wide range of applications.
- Object Storage Solutions: Perfect for unstructured data, these solutions enable organizations to store massive amounts of information in a cost-efficient manner. They are particularly useful for those managing data lakes and media libraries.
- Cloud Storage Services: NetApp offers cloud-based solutions tailored for seamless storage management across different cloud environments. This is vital for businesses embracing digital transformation and requiring agile solutions.
- Backup and Recovery: With robust backup solutions integrated into their offerings, NetApp ensures that businesses can recover quickly from data loss incidents, minimizing downtime and disruption.
